Planning application
FOOTPATH OUTSIDE ROYAL MAIL OFFICE, 94 - 102, BROMLEY ROAD, LONDON, SE6 2UT
Refused. Only the applicant can appeal, within the statutory time limit, and a revised scheme can be submitted instead.
Proposal
The replacement of the existing 12.5m high monopole with a new 15m high monopole, removal and replacement of existing two cabinets, the installation of two 0.3mm microwave dishes and associated equipment outside the Royal Mail Office 94 -102 Bromley Road, SE6.
